Prayer for Blessing Candles

O most loving and merciful God, the source of all light and truth, we come before You with humble hearts, seeking Your divine blessing upon these candles, which we now present before You. You are the eternal Light that shines in the darkness, the guiding flame that leads us on the path of righteousness. As we invoke Your holy name, we ask that You sanctify and consecrate these candles by the power of Your grace.

Almighty and everlasting God, You commanded that light should shine out of darkness, and in Your infinite wisdom, You created fire to give warmth and illumination to Your people. You appeared to Moses in the burning bush, revealing Your divine presence, and You led the Israelites through the wilderness with a pillar of fire, guiding them safely to the Promised Land. In the fullness of time, Your only begotten Son, Jesus Christ, came into the world as the Light of the World, dispelling the shadows of sin and death.

Lord, we ask You now to bless † and sanctify † these candles, that they may serve as a sign of Your divine presence among us. May their light remind us of Christ, who is the true Light that enlightens every soul. As these candles burn with a steady flame, may our hearts also burn with love for You and for our neighbors. May they bring comfort to the sorrowful, hope to the despairing, and strength to the weary.

Heavenly Father, may these candles be used for holy purposes, whether in times of prayer, in moments of worship, or in the celebration of Your sacred mysteries. May they drive away the forces of darkness, protect us from harm, and serve as a reminder of Your abiding presence in our lives. Just as these candles dispel the darkness around them, may Your grace dispel the darkness of sin and ignorance from our hearts.

Blessed Lord, may these candles be a source of peace and protection in our homes, our churches, and wherever they are lit. May they serve as a beacon of faith, hope, and love, drawing us ever closer to You. Let their glow remind us of the light of Your truth, which no darkness can overcome. And when we use them in times of prayer, may our petitions rise before You like incense, pleasing and acceptable in Your sight.

We ask this through Jesus Christ, Your Son, our Lord, who lives and reigns with You in the unity of the Holy Spirit, one God, forever and ever.

Amen.

The Symbolism of Candles in Prayer

Candles have long been associated with spirituality and prayer, serving as a tangible representation of our connection to the divine. When we light a candle, we are not just illuminating our surroundings; we are also igniting our faith and inviting God’s presence into our lives.

Hope and Divine Presence

The flicker of a candle can symbolize hope in times of despair. It acts as a beacon, reminding us that even in the darkest moments, there is a light that can guide us. This hope is rooted in the belief that God is always with us, offering His guidance and support.

Seeking God’s Blessing

In our prayer, we ask for God’s blessing upon the candles we light. This act of seeking divine favor can be understood through the following points:

  • Intentionality: Lighting a candle with intention signifies our desire to invite God’s light into our lives.
  • Connection: The act of lighting a candle creates a physical connection to our spiritual aspirations.
  • Community: Candles can be lit in communal settings, fostering a sense of unity and shared faith among believers.

The Significance of Light in Spirituality

Light holds profound significance in many religious traditions, often representing purity, truth, and divine wisdom. In Christianity, Jesus is referred to as the “Light of the World,” reinforcing the idea that His presence dispels darkness and brings clarity to our lives.

Christ as the Eternal Light

Reflecting on Christ as the eternal Light provides us with a deeper understanding of our spiritual journey. Key aspects include:

  1. Guidance: Christ’s teachings illuminate our path, helping us navigate life’s challenges.
  2. Comfort: His light offers warmth and solace during times of trouble, reminding us we are never alone.
  3. Transformation: The light of Christ has the power to transform our hearts, leading us toward love, compassion, and forgiveness.
